The role of dust storms in total atmospheric particle concentrations at two sites in the western U.S. The role of dust storms in total atmospheric particle concentrations at two sites in the western U.S.
Mineral aerosols are produced during the erosion of soils by wind and are a common source of particles (dust) in arid and semiarid regions. The size of these particles varies widely from less than 2 µm to larger particles that can exceed 50 µm in diameter. Radiocarbon dating late Quaternary loess deposits using small terrestrial gastropod shells Radiocarbon dating late Quaternary loess deposits using small terrestrial gastropod shells
Constraining the ages and mass accumulation rates of late Quaternary loess deposits is often difficult because of the paucity of organic material typically available for 14C dating and the inherent limitations of luminescence techniques. Radiocarbon dating of small terrestrial gastropod shells may provide an alternative to these methods as fossil shells are common in loess and contain...
